$99 for 12 months plus royalty fee and something else, makes it $121.22 total. It is their lowest deal presently that I know of. Or if you were lucky like I was initially. They overcharged and gifted me 10 months for $17, then robo charged the $121 deal. I can't complain.
#8
I have been getting thiss deal for several years. Call a day or two before your renewal date and tell them you want to cancel and they will offer you that deal. I don't know how long they will let me do this but I have been doing this for the last four or five years.
